Smart View error when opening Powerpoint files read-only
Users are experiencing the following error when they open a Powerpoint file as read only. Using MS Office 2007 with Hyperion 11.1.2.1 Doesn't happen in edit mode. Error reappears every time user pages down to next slide. Quite annoying!
Shape. Tags : Invalid request. Presentations cannot be modified.
Has anyone experienced this issue and resolved it?
Thanks,Source: My oracle support
=============================================================================================================================
Applies to:
Hyperion Planning - Version: 11.1.2.1.000 and later [Release: 11.1 and later ]
Information in this document applies to any platform.
Symptoms
In Smart View Version 11.1.2.1.000, when attempting to open a PowerPoint document that is already open by other user the following error occurs:
ERROR : Shape.Tags: Invalid Request. Presentation cannot be modified.
Cause
This issue has been verified as Unpublished Bug 12418027: SMART VIEW ERROR : SHAPE.TAGS : INVALID REQUEST. PRESENTATION CANNOT BE MODIFIED
The cause of the problem is that when a presentation is edited by another user, an exception will be thrown while trying to query the tags in the presentation from a different process.
Solution
This issue has been fixed in the Oracle Hyperion Smart View for Office, Release 11.1.2.0.000 Patch Set 1 (PS1): 11.1.2.1.102 Release.
This patch is available via My Oracle Support:
1. Log into the My Oracle Support portal.
2. Choose the Patches & Updates tab.
3. Enter the Patch Name or Number from the drop-down box.
4. Perform a search for Patch:12968304 for your corresponding OS platform.
5. The patch file includes both installers and the readme.
Additional Information:
Please refer to the patch readme for system requirements, dependencies, and installation instructions. -

Thanks for the help.Issue:
Clients logging into File Services over SMB with OS X 10.9 experience hanging connection upon login attempt.
Root Cause:
OS X 10.9 now utilizes a new SMB2 stack written by Apple. Apple's SMB2 implementation is not compatible with many other SMB2 NAS products on the market today while Windows 7, 8, and 8.1 works just fine. In short, its an Apple bug.
Workaround Option 1:
To force your connection to be SMB1, simply type cifs://servername instead of smb://servername when connecting to a Windows or NAS share. This is by far easier and requires no real configuration changes.
Workaround Option 2:
To force all connections to be SMB1:
Open A terminal window
paste in the following line followed by the return key(should be all on one line):
echo "[default]" >> ~/Library/Preferences/nsmb.conf; echo "smb_neg=smb1_only" >> ~/Library/Preferences/nsmb.conf
What the command does:
Creates a file called nsmb.conf in your home directory at the path ~/Library/Preferences/nsmb.conf.
Adds directives to force SMB connections to use the SMB1 protocol. This is slower but stable.
How to remove the workaround:
Open a terminal window
paste in the following at the prompt and then hit the return button:
rm ~/Library/Preferences/nsmb.conf
Notes:
Its a good idea to restart your mac before trying to connect to your storage again. This will clear any hung SMB processes from previous attempts to connect to your storage before implementing this workaround. -
Tdm importer error when opening tdms file
I am getting a error when trying to open a tdms file that had been opened by labview, written to, and then closed. The error is:
USI encountered an exception:
(175):Error while initializing interface
I can sort of understand this error occuring when I have the file open in labview (actually I consider this to be a bug since there is no reason why another application should not be able to access a file in read only mode even if it is currently open by another application)
but in my case I am definitely closing the tdms reference and it still will not import unless I stop the top level vi.It is a known bug that if you open a TDMS file with an option other
than "read-only", no other process can get access to that file, even if
it is just for reading. The issue is filed as CAR# 49794JWJ
(status: fixed). This only applies if the file is still open, which you
commented on, but which doesn't appear to be your actual problem.
Apparently, you are using the Storage VIs to handle your TDMS files,
otherwise you couldn't get a USI exception. Have you tried opening your
file with the TDMS File Viewer on the TDM Streaming palette? If that
doesn't work, please provide us with your TDMS file, and if possible,
your VI. This would be a problem that we're not aware of at this point.
Thank you,
Herbert -
"Parse Error" when opening .WFT file
I have a .wft file left behind by a consultant; when I try to open it in WF Builder (2.6.3.5) I'm getting the following errors:
1300: Could not load.
1223: Parse error in line 45663.
1211: Invalid name for 'NAME' field of 'ROLE' entity.
204: Value must be upper case.
I'm almost certain that we opened all his files before he left; no one - to my knowledge - has changed any of them.
The scary thing is (other than the fact that I'm supposed to be migrating these files into production soon!) is that WF Builder simply won't open the file... period. I can't poke around in it to try and see what's wrong because I can't get into it at all.
Anyone seen this sort of thing before? I saw where someone posted about a .WFT giving similar errors because it contained Japanese characters... I kind of doubt that that is the problem in this case.Apparently that was it. I found these two entries in the file:
BEGIN ROLE "CFO Approval Pool"
DISPLAY_NAME = "CFO Approval Pool"
DESCRIPTION = "CFO Approval Pool"
NOTIFICATION_PREFERENCE = "MAILHTML"
LANGUAGE = "AMERICAN"
TERRITORY = "AMERICA"
STATUS = "ACTIVE"
END ROLE
BEGIN ROLE "Notification of Approved PO"
DISPLAY_NAME = "Notification of Approved PO"
DESCRIPTION = "Notification of Approved PO"
NOTIFICATION_PREFERENCE = "MAILHTML"
LANGUAGE = "AMERICAN"
TERRITORY = "AMERICA"
STATUS = "ACTIVE"
END ROLE
When I replaced the text in quotes that followed "BEGIN ROLE" and saved a copy, the copy opened without a hitch. I considered that text to be for documentation purposes and not considered in syntax... but obviously I was wrong.
Thanks! -
